Dr. F. D. Mirza initiated the idea for the society of prosthodontists in an informal meeting. AADHOC committee comprising Dr. T.M. Udani, Dr. F.D. Mirza, and Dr. K. Bhargava was formed to initiate the proceedings. Publicity was done through newspapers to invite all the dental surgeons in India interested in Prosthetic Dentistry to attend the Indian Dental Association Annual Conference to be held in Ahmedabad in 1973. The Indian Prosthodontic Society (IPS) was officially formed in this meeting. The IPS constitution was framed and accepted. Dr.T.M.Udani, Founder President, Dr. F.D. Mirza, founder Secretary-cum-Treasurer and Dr.K. Bhargava,editor were unanimously elected. The first scientific conference of IPS was held at Madras, where Dr. E.G.R. Solomon, was the dynamic force in organizing the conference.
The IPS was formally registered with Charity Commissioner in 1978 and it became a registered society under Public Trust Act, Bombay. The Constitution was laid to promote harmony among members in having the interest of Prosthetic Dentistry as uppermost in their minds. It is heartening to know that the Indian Prosthodontic Society was formed way before the European Prosthodontic Society came into existence. The Indian Prosthodontic Society is an official organization for prosthodontists in India is emerging to play a leading role in promoting total Prosthodontic Rehabilitation in the country.
